What is Gray Hydrogen?

Gray hydrogen is created via the process of steam methane reforming (SMR), which takes natural gas and produces hydrogen. Using this process, high-temperature steam and natural gas are reacted to produce hydrogen, carbon monoxide, and a little quantity of carbon dioxide. The main difference between gray and green hydrogen—both are created utilizing renewable energy sources—is that the former is obtained from fossil fuels, which makes it less environmentally friendly.

The Chemistry Behind Gray Hydrogen

In the SMR process, methane (CH4) from natural gas reacts with steam (H2O) under high pressure and temperature. The chemical reaction can be represented as follows:

CH4​+H2​O→CO+3H2

Subsequently, the carbon monoxide (CO) produced reacts with more steam to produce carbon dioxide (CO2) and additional hydrogen:

CO+H2​O→CO2​+H2

Through these reactions, a significant amount of hydrogen is produced, but so is CO2, contributing to greenhouse gas emissions.

Economic Viability of Gray Hydrogen

Gray hydrogen has become widely used due in large part to its economic viability. There is currently a strong infrastructure in place to extract natural gas and turn it into hydrogen. Furthermore, the production of gray hydrogen is less expensive than that of green hydrogen, which necessitates a significant investment in renewable energy technologies.

Cost Comparisons

Whereas green hydrogen can cost anywhere from $3 to $7 per kilogram, manufacturing gray hydrogen usually costs between $1 and $2. Because of this economic benefit, gray hydrogen is a desirable alternative for sectors like chemical manufacture and refining that need high hydrogen volumes.

Environmental Impact of Gray Hydrogen

Gray hydrogen has a big environmental impact even with its financial advantages. Significant volumes of carbon dioxide are released throughout the production process, which fuels climate change. Nine to twelve kilos of CO2 are released for every kilogram of hydrogen produced using SMR.

Carbon Footprint

The carbon footprint of gray hydrogen is a major concern. Given the global emphasis on reducing greenhouse gas emissions to combat climate change, the reliance on gray hydrogen poses a challenge. Efforts are underway to mitigate these emissions through carbon capture and storage (CCS) technologies, which aim to capture the CO2 produced during hydrogen production and store it underground. However, these technologies are still in the development and scaling phases.

Industrial Applications of Gray Hydrogen

Gray hydrogen plays a critical role in various industrial applications. Its primary uses include:

Refining Industry

Gray hydrogen is utilized in the refining sector for the hydrocracking and desulfurization procedures, which are critical to the production of greener fuels. Sulfur molecules in crude oil react with hydrogen to form hydrogen sulfide, which can be eliminated to lower the amount of sulfur in the finished goods.

Ammonia Production

An essential component of fertilizers, ammonia (NH3), is produced using gray hydrogen as a feedstock. Gray hydrogen is essential to the Haber-Bosch process, which creates ammonia from nitrogen and hydrogen.

Methanol Production

The synthesis of methanol is one of the significant uses of gray hydrogen. Gray hydrogen is essential to the manufacture of methanol since it can be utilized as a fuel in some applications and as a feedstock for other compounds.

Future of Gray Hydrogen

There is a lot of discussion over the future of gray hydrogen. There is growing agreement that a shift to more environmentally friendly alternatives is required for long-term sustainability, even though its existing economic advantages guarantee its usage in the near future.

Transition to Green Hydrogen

There could be a big switch from gray to green hydrogen as renewable energy technologies improve and the price of producing green hydrogen drops. Globally, governments and businesses are spending money on R&D to increase the competitiveness of green hydrogen. This shift is probably going to happen more quickly thanks to incentives and regulations designed to cut carbon emissions.

Carbon Capture and Utilization

The combination of gray hydrogen production and carbon capture and utilization (CCU) technology is another exciting field. The environmental impact of gray hydrogen can be decreased by reusing and absorbing the CO2 emissions. This hybrid strategy could be used as a stopgap measure until green hydrogen technologies advance.
